ChelseaThis matchBrighton & Hove Albion
  • 1Half-time goals0

    Half-time goals: Chelsea 1, Brighton & Hove Albion 0. The score at the break.

  • 0.76xG0.79

    xG: Chelsea 0.76, Brighton & Hove Albion 0.79. Chances created, each weighted by how often a shot like it is scored.

  • 0.76Non-penalty xG0.79

    Non-penalty xG: Chelsea 0.76, Brighton & Hove Albion 0.79. The same with penalties taken out — open-play threat only.

  • 11Shots18

    Shots: Chelsea 11, Brighton & Hove Albion 18. Attempts at goal, on target or not.

  • 5On target6

    On target: Chelsea 5, Brighton & Hove Albion 6. Goals plus saved shots. A shot against the post is not on target.

  • 10Corners8

    Corners: Chelsea 10, Brighton & Hove Albion 8. Corners won.

  • 5Shots from corners4

    Shots from corners: Chelsea 5, Brighton & Hove Albion 4. How many of those corners actually produced a shot.

  • 0From free kicks1

    From free kicks: Chelsea 0, Brighton & Hove Albion 1. Shots struck directly from a free kick.

  • 3Headed shots2

    Headed shots: Chelsea 3, Brighton & Hove Albion 2. Attempts with the head, a proxy for how much arrives from crosses.

  • 202Passes in their third249

    Passes in their third: Chelsea 202, Brighton & Hove Albion 249. Passes completed in the opposition’s defensive third. NOT total passes — no source here publishes those.

  • 10Deep completions11

    Deep completions: Chelsea 10, Brighton & Hove Albion 11. Passes completed within 20 yards of goal.

  • 14Fouls7

    Fouls: Chelsea 14, Brighton & Hove Albion 7. Fouls conceded.

  • 4Yellow cards1

    Yellow cards: Chelsea 4, Brighton & Hove Albion 1. Summed from the players.

  • 9.2PPDA12.6

    PPDA: Chelsea 9.2, Brighton & Hove Albion 12.6. Passes the opposition completes per defensive action. A LOW number means pressing high and often; a high one means sitting off.

  • 1.30Expected points1.33

    Expected points: Chelsea 1.30, Brighton & Hove Albion 1.33. Points these chances were worth on average — 3 for a win, 1 for a draw — whatever the scoreline actually said.
